Ok, so now that we're starting Fall (and it's going to start getting chilly) I thought it would be fun to look at a house that's all color and sun and light. It's also a combination of the taste and personalities of two people and the way they see the world (and their world) and how -again- appearances are deceiving.
I enjoy the 'glowy vibe' the whole house has. I think they achieved that with the use of color and the artwork (the flea market finds and the furniture are fab, btw). There's a certain symmetry that's not made obvious immediately because of the use of interesting objects and light, but if you squint a little, you find that there's something really 'conventional' in the unusual placement of things and the use of color.
What I find most fascinating is that two people that seem so different (they talk about their first date, thirty years ago!) can make a house so finely attuned to who they are and so descriptive of how being creative is so uncontrollably fun.
